01 · privacy the whole point

Your audio stays
on your Mac.

Transcription runs on-device with MLX-Whisper, accelerated on your Mac's GPU via Metal. Your audio file never touches a server — ours or anyone else's. No upload, no background sync, no telemetry on what you said.

AI summaries are optional. Plug in your own key when you want summaries; skip them and you still get the full transcript. Either way, the raw recording never leaves the device.

02 · capture both sides — really

Mic and system audio.

Lognote taps into your Mac's audio system itself — so you capture everything you hear, not just the noise from your mic. If something on your machine is making sound, lognote can transcribe it.

  • Zoom
  • Teams
  • Google Meet
  • FaceTime
  • Browser tabs
  • Anything else

Two tracks — your mic, and everything else coming from your Mac. Interleaved by timestamp, so you can tell which side said what without configuring a thing.

03 · ownership yours to keep

Lives in your notes.

Each meeting becomes a Markdown file in your vault — the same boring, durable format your notes already use. Searchable in Obsidian, grep-able from the terminal, render-able through Dataview, openable in any text editor written this century.

Nothing to export. No API to wrangle. If you ever stop using lognote, you keep every transcript.

04 · the deal no strings, no lock-in

Free to start.
Bring your own key.

The core lognote build is free. AI summaries are optional — plug in your own OpenAI or Azure key when you want them, or skip the summary and keep just the transcript.

Whatever lognote eventually charges for, two things are architectural commitments — not features we'd take away:

BYOK

Bring-your-own-key is supported on every tier, today and forever. Your AI provider relationship is yours, not ours.

Public API

A public API is coming. When it ships, the engine — record, transcribe, summarize — will be callable from anything you build, on free and paid tiers alike.

small note

Lognote runs natively on Apple Silicon. That's M1 or newer, on macOS 14.4 or later.
